]> git-server-git.apps.pok.os.sepia.ceph.com Git - ceph.git/commitdiff
fixup: crimson/osd: settle ECRecoveryBackend -- local MOSDPGPush
authorRadoslaw Zarzynski <rzarzyns@redhat.com>
Wed, 16 Jul 2025 12:24:26 +0000 (12:24 +0000)
committerRadoslaw Zarzynski <rzarzyns@redhat.com>
Tue, 24 Mar 2026 16:06:25 +0000 (16:06 +0000)
Signed-off-by: Radoslaw Zarzynski <rzarzyns@redhat.com>
src/crimson/osd/pg.cc

index 5908906c8b295bbdab3514a9e39937d49abea81a..e0170e3b19cc00d5581dc9dbb61030e3958a09b7 100644 (file)
@@ -1936,7 +1936,8 @@ void PG::send_message_osd_cluster(int osd, MOSDPGPush* msg, epoch_t from_epoch)
   logger().debug("{}: MOSDPGPush from_epoch {} to osd.{}",
                  __func__, from_epoch, osd);
   if (whoami_shard().osd == osd) {
-    static_cast<ECRecoveryBackend&>(*recovery_backend).handle_push(msg);
+    std::ignore =
+      static_cast<ECRecoveryBackend&>(*recovery_backend).handle_push(msg);
   } else {
     std::vector wrapped_msg {
       std::make_pair(osd, static_cast<Message*>(msg))